An appeal for witnesses has been made following a burglary in Old Windsor.
Between 10pm-10.30pm on Monday, April 13, a burglar climbed through a window to get into a house in William Ellis Close.
The victim raised the alarm and the crook left through the front door.
Cash, two leather wallets, debit cards, a grey National Trust bag and a lottery ticket were taken.
Police are urging anyone with information or who saw anyone acting suspiciously in the area to call 101.
